Better buy ur shiners now and preserve or freeze as the next full moon will be on the 11th of Oct., with the amount of mud stirred up by this blow and the amount of rain that was dropped in Indiana the Lake will most likely be a mess into the full moon cycle and that means no shiners. The Maumee will be dumping muddy water into the lake and the wind will muddy the Lake from West Sister east. So there probably won't be any clean water coming into the lake to help dilute the muddy water.
My weather station right now says that the wind is WNW at 32mph so that is still going to be 6ft+ waves.
